Don't & Doesn't — 否定动作

Don't and doesn't help you express negatives easily; remember the base verb!

Grammar Rule in 30 Seconds

Use `don't` or `doesn't` before a verb to say that an action does not happen.

  • Use `don't` for `I`, `you`, `we`, and `they`. Example: `I don't like coffee.`
  • Use `doesn't` for `he`, `she`, and `it`. Example: `She doesn't like tea.`
  • When using `doesn't`, the main verb loses its `s`. Example: `He doesn't eat` (not `eats`).

How This Grammar Works

那么,这里的逻辑是什么呢?一切都归结于你句子的主语。主语是做出动作的人或物(或者在这种情况下,*没有*做出动作的人或物)。在英语中,我们对现在时的第三人称单数有一个特殊规则。这个群体包括hesheit。它也包括任何单个人、地点或事物,比如my brotherthe catthe company。当你的主语是这些之一时,动词通常会在末尾加上-s。例如,“He plays guitar”。但当我们把它变成否定句时,那个-s会从主动词移到助动词do上。所以,do变成了does,然后我们加上notDoes not被压缩成doesn't。主动词然后回到它的原始基本形式。所以,“He doesn't play guitar”。注意play不再有-s了。对于所有其他主语——Iyouwethey以及任何复数名词如my parentsdogs——我们使用do not,它变成了don't。主动词保持其基本形式。例如,“They don't play guitar”。动词play从来没有-s,所以它就保持原样。这就是全部的秘密!诀窍就是记住哪些主语属于doesn't俱乐部。

When To Use It

你会经常使用这个语法。它对日常对话至关重要。让我们看看在哪些特定情况下don'tdoesn't是你最好的朋友。
  • 陈述事实或普遍真理: 用它来说明某事在通常情况下是不正确的。“The earth doesn't revolve around the moon.” 或在更个人的层面上,“I don't work on Sundays.”
  • 谈论习惯和常规: 用来描述你(或他人)不经常做的动作。“She doesn't drink coffee.” 或 “We don't watch TV in the morning.”
  • 表达喜好和厌恶: 这是一个重点。你会一直用它来谈论你的偏好。“He doesn't like horror movies.” 或 “They don't enjoy crowded places.”
  • 回答“是/否”问题: 当有人问你“Do you...?”或“Does he...?”的问题时,don'tdoesn't非常适合用于简短的否定回答。“Do you live here?” “No, I don't.” “Does your phone have a good camera?” “No, it doesn't.”
  • 给予礼貌的拒绝: 这是一种更温和的说不的方式。当朋友给你提供东西时,你可以说,“Thanks, but I don't eat meat.” 这比直接说“No meat!”要有礼貌得多。除非你是个穴居人,那种情况下,请自便。

Common Mistakes

每个人一开始都会犯这些错误,所以别担心。目标是发现它们并改正它们。把它想象成一个有趣的语法打地鼠游戏。
  1. 1对所有主语都使用don't 最常见的错误是对hesheit使用don't
  • He don't live here.
  • He doesn't live here.
  1. 1doesn't后给主动词加-s 记住,doesn't已经携带了-s的力量。主动词应该用它的基本形式。
  • She doesn't likes pizza.
  • She doesn't like pizza.
  1. 1单独使用nonot 这是从其他一些语言直接翻译过来的。在英语中,你需要助动词do
  • I not understand.
  • I don't understand.
  • He no want to go.
  • He doesn't want to go.
  1. 1混淆单数/复数名词: 忘记一个名词是单数还是复数会让你出错。
  • My friend don't have a car. (一个朋友是单数)
  • My friend doesn't have a car.
  • The people doesn't seem happy. (people是复数)
  • The people don't seem happy.

Contrast With Similar Patterns

Don'tdoesn't用于现在,但过去或未来呢?或者像to be这样的动词呢?让我们澄清一下。
  • Don't/Doesn't vs. Didn't Don'tdoesn't用于现在(现在时)。Didn't用于过去(过去时)。Didn't也更容易,因为它用于所有主语。无需担心单数或复数。
  • 现在:“I don't go to the gym today.”
  • 过去:“I didn't go to the gym yesterday.”
  • 现在:“He doesn't check his email.”
  • 过去:“He didn't check his email this morning.”
  • Don't/Doesn't vs. Aren't/Isn't 这是一个重点。Don'tdoesn't用于动作(像runeatthink这样的动词)。Aren'tisn't用于描述、状态或身份(使用动词to be)。你不能混用它们。
  • 动作:“She doesn't work here.” (动作是work)
  • 状态:“She isn't the manager.” (状态是be the manager)
  • 动作:“They don't like the movie.” (动作是like)
  • 描述:“They aren't happy.” (描述是happy)
  • Don't/Doesn't vs. Won't Won't用于未来。它是will的否定形式。像didn't一样,won't用于所有主语。
  • 现在:“We don't have time now.”
  • 未来:“We won't have time tomorrow.”
理解这些差异有助于你为工作选择正确的工具。你不会用锤子剪纸,对吧?同样道理。

Quick FAQ

问:我可以用do notdoes not代替don'tdoesn't吗?
答:可以!do notdoes not是完整形式。它们更正式,常用于写作或强调。don'tdoesn't是缩写,在日常口语中更常见。
问:那问题呢?
答:好问题!对于否定疑问句,你只需把Don'tDoesn't放在句首。“Don't you want to come?”或“Doesn't he know the address?” 这有点进阶,但遵循相同的主语规则。
问:ain't是一个真正的词吗?我能用吗?
答:你会在一些音乐和非常不正式的口语中听到ain't。它是am notis notare nothas nothave not的非标准缩写。在大多数情况下,最好避免使用它,尤其是在写作或专业场合。暂时还是坚持使用don'tdoesn't吧。你会听起来更聪明,我保证。
问:如果主语是像Google这样的公司名称怎么办?
答:单个公司被视为it。所以你会用doesn't。“Google doesn't have an office in my city.” 乐队也一样:“Coldplay doesn't play here often.”

常见错误

I no like coffee.

I don't like coffee.

English needs the 'helper' verb 'do' to make a sentence negative.

She not work here.

She doesn't work here.

You cannot use 'not' alone with an action verb.

He don't like tea.

He doesn't like tea.

He, She, and It must use 'doesn't'.

I am not play football.

I don't play football.

Don't use 'am not' with action verbs in the present simple.

She doesn't likes pizza.

She doesn't like pizza.

The 's' moves to 'does', so the main verb loses it.

They doesn't have a car.

They don't have a car.

Plural subjects (They/We) use 'don't'.

It don't rain often.

It doesn't rain often.

'It' is third-person singular and needs 'doesn't'.

I don't never go there.

I never go there. / I don't ever go there.

Double negatives are incorrect in standard English.

I don't think he is not coming.

I don't think he is coming.

Negative raising: we usually negate the main verb 'think' rather than the subordinate clause.

文化笔记

In some dialects like AAVE, 'he don't' is used consistently as a marker of identity, though it is not used in formal business English.

In some Northern English dialects, 'do not' might be shortened differently in regional speech, but 'don't' remains the standard.

Using the full 'do not' is preferred in legal contracts to avoid any ambiguity that a contraction might cause.

The use of 'do' as an auxiliary verb (do-support) began to appear in English around the 1300s.

In Other Languages

Spanish low

No + Verb

Spanish has no auxiliary 'do' for negation.

French low

Ne + Verb + Pas

French negates the verb directly with two particles.

German partial

Verb + Nicht

The negative word comes after the verb in German.

Japanese none

Verb-nai / Verb-masen

Negation is a suffix/conjugation of the verb itself.

Arabic low

La / Ma + Verb

Simple particle placement before the verb.

Chinese low

Bù / Méi + Verb

No verb conjugation or auxiliary support.
